Product Overview

I. Manufacturing Methods

1. Natural Extraction

  • Vanilla Bean Extraction: Direct extraction from vanilla beans yields natural vanillin with pure aroma, but at extremely high cost and low yield
  • Natural vanillin costs 50~200 times more than synthetic vanillin, used only in premium food, cosmetics, and specialty applications

2. Semi-Synthesis (Natural Raw Materials)

  • Eugenol Process: Eugenol isomerized to isoeugenol sodium salt then oxidized to vanillin sodium salt and acidified. Natural raw material, pure aroma, mature technology
  • Lignosulfonate Process: Using lignosulfonate from paper mill waste liquor. Long history but severe pollution and low product quality; most production has been discontinued worldwide
  • 4-Methylguaiacol Process: 4-Methylguaiacol extracted from pine tar light fraction, directly oxidized to vanillin. Single-step reaction with >75% yield, minimal waste. Limited raw material supply

3. Total Synthesis (Guaiacol-Based)

  • Glyoxylic Acid Process (Mainstream): Guaiacol + glyoxylic acid condensation to 3-methoxy-4-hydroxymandelic acid followed by oxidative decarboxylation to vanillin. Low waste, convenient post-processing, ~70% yield, used for over 70% of global vanillin production
  • Nitrosation Process (ONCB Method): Guaiacol + formaldehyde to vanillyl alcohol then oxidation with p-nitroso-N,N-dimethylaniline and hydrolysis. Severe waste generation (about 20 tons wastewater per ton product), being phased out in China

4. Other Synthetic Routes

  • Catechol Route: Catechol methylation to guaiacol then condensation with glyoxylic acid and oxidative decarboxylation
  • p-Hydroxybenzaldehyde Route: Bromination followed by methoxylation, about 90% yield, but severe bromine corrosion prevents large-scale production
  • p-Cresol Route: p-Cresol oxidation then bromination and methoxylation to vanillin, total yield up to 85%

II. Core Advantages

  • King of Food Flavors: The most widely used food flavoring globally, annual consumption approximately 20,000 tons
  • China Production Dominance: China accounts for approximately 70% of global production, nearly 10,000 tons exported annually, strong price competitiveness
  • Multi-Functional: Combines flavoring, antibacterial, antioxidant, and food stabilization properties
  • Low-Dose Efficiency: Effective at 0.01% to 0.08% in food applications
  • High Safety Profile: Recognized as a safe food additive with no restrictions except infant food (0-6 months)
  • Potential Health Benefits: Antioxidant, cholesterol-lowering, and anti-cancer potential
  • Wide Application Range: Food,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, personal care, and animal feed industries

III. Applications

1. Food Industry (Core Application, approximately 55%)

  • Flavoring: Cakes, ice cream, soft drinks, chocolate, roasted confections, and alcoholic beverages
  • Baked Goods: 0.01% to 0.04% in pastries and biscuits
  • Candy: 0.02% to 0.08%
  • Baked Foods: Maximum 220 mg/kg
  • Chocolate: Maximum 970 mg/kg
  • Food Preservation: Natural preservative with antibacterial and antioxidant functions

2. Pharmaceutical Industry (approximately 30%)

  • Pharmaceutical Intermediate: Precursor for various drug syntheses
  • Dermatology: Antibacterial properties applied in skin treatment drugs
  • Odor Masking: Used to mask unpleasant drug odors

3. Cosmetics (approximately 5%)

  • Fragrance Agent: Used in perfumes and face creams for vanilla notes
  • Antioxidant Additive: In skincare antioxidant systems

4. Animal Feed (approximately 10%)

  • Feed Additive: Improves feed palatability

5. Daily Chemical Products

  • Aroma Modifier: Used in personal care products to modify and enhance fragrance
  • Defoamer and Vulcanizing Agent: Functional additives in chemical industry

6. Analytical Testing

  • Analytical reagent for detecting amino compounds and certain acids

IV. Antibacterial Mechanism

1. Disruption of Cell Membrane Integrity

  • Phenolic aldehyde group is hydrophobic; lower pH increases hydrophobicity
  • More effective against Gram-negative bacteria than Gram-positive bacteria
  • More effective against bacilli than cocci due to larger surface area

2. Enzyme Inactivation

  • Disrupts cell membrane, indirectly inhibiting enzyme activity
  • Inhibits DNA polymerase, affecting metabolism

3. Genetic Material Disruption

  • Blocks synthesis and expression of microbial genetic material
  • Affects RNA expression levels

V. Market Overview

  • Global Production: Approximately 20,000 tons per year; China approximately 70%
  • China Consumption: 2,000 to 2,500 tons per year
  • China Exports: Nearly 10,000 tons per year to North America, Europe, and Southeast Asia
  • Quality Standard: GB 3861-2008, purity at least 99.5%
  • Consumption Structure: Food approximately 50%, pharmaceutical intermediates approximately 20%, feed additives approximately 20%, other approximately 10%
  • Growth Trend: Antioxidant and anti-cancer applications will drive rapid market demand growth

VI. Physical and Chemical Properties

  • Density: 1.056 g/cm3
  • Melting Point: 81 to 83 degree C
  • Boiling Point: 285 degree C
  • Flash Point: 117.6 degree C
  • Solubility: Soluble in hot water, glycerol, and alcohol; poorly soluble in cold water and vegetable oil
  • logP: 1.19
